Purpose
The purpose of this chapter is to:
(1) protect the health and safety of the people of this state from the danger of electrically caused shocks, fires, and explosions;
(2) protect property from the hazard of electrically caused fires and explosions;
(3) establish a procedure for determining where and by whom electrical installations are to be made;
(4) assure the public that persons making electrical installations are qualified; and
(5) ensure that the electrical installations in this state meet minimum safety standards.
